JOB DESCRIPTION AND POSITION REQUIREMENTS :

The Penn State College of Education at University Park is seeking a Recruitment and Student Engagement Officer. The successful candidate will be responsible for the following :

Act as the primary point of contact for all prospective students

Conduct and coordinate visits to the College and informational meetings with prospective and admitted students and their families

Represent the College of Education at recruitment events both in-person and virtually

Participate in and coordinate panels, information sessions, and workshops to educate prospective applicants about the college and the admissions process

Develop and foster relationships with student organizations, The Advising and Certification Center, the Office of Education and Social Equity, and other college and university offices

Participate and contribute to diversity conferences, events, and the Summer College Opportunity Program in Education (S.C.O.P.E.)

Contribute to the college's social media efforts and develop communication plans for prospective and admitted students

May develop and manage a budget and supervise student workers

Will co-advise the College's special living option, Education House, and Education Student Council

Complete other duties and responsibilities as assigned

This role reports to the Associate Dean for Undergraduate and Graduate Students. This is not a remote position and requires regular in-office work : some evenings and weekend hours are required.

Qualifications include :

A positive, can-do attitude

Experience in undergraduate admissions and recruitment

Experience working with people from diverse racial, ethnic, and socioeconomic backgrounds

Strong organizational skills

Experience in event planning

Superior attention to detail

Problem solving skills

Self-driven

Desire to work in a fast-paced environment

Commitment to work within a team environment

This position typically requires a Bachelor's degree or higher plus 6 years of related experience oran equivalent combination of education and experience.
